Key Features to Look For
You need to know what makes a good gaming TV. Here are the key features to consider:
- Refresh Rate: This tells how many times the screen updates each second. Look for a TV with at least a 60Hz refresh rate. A higher refresh rate (120Hz) is even better. It makes the games look smoother.
- Resolution: Get a TV with 4K resolution (3840 x 2160 pixels). The picture will be super clear!
- HDMI 2.1 Ports: These ports are important. They support the newest gaming consoles, like the P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X. They allow for faster data transfer and higher frame rates.
- Low Input Lag: Input lag is the time between when you press a button and when you see it on screen. You want a low input lag. This makes the game feel responsive.
- HDR (High Dynamic Range): HDR makes the picture look more vibrant. Colors are richer, and the contrast is better. This makes games look more realistic.
- Variable Refresh Rate (VRR): VRR helps prevent screen tearing. It syncs the TV’s refresh rate with the console’s frame rate. This makes the game look smoother. Look for TVs that support AMD FreeSync or NVIDIA G-Sync.
Important Materials
The materials used in the TV affect the picture and how long it lasts.
- Panel Type: Most TVs use LED or OLED panels. OLED TVs usually have better picture quality. LED TVs are more affordable.
- Backlight: The backlight makes the picture bright. Some TVs use edge-lit backlights. Others use direct-lit or full-array backlights. Full-array backlights usually offer better picture quality.
- Build Quality: The TV’s frame and stand should be sturdy. They need to hold the TV safely.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Several things can affect the quality of your TV.
- Picture Processing: Better picture processing makes the image look clearer. It also reduces motion blur.
- Contrast Ratio: A higher contrast ratio means the TV can show deeper blacks and brighter whites. This improves the picture quality.
- Viewing Angles: Some TVs look good only when you are sitting directly in front of them. Wide viewing angles allow people to see the picture clearly from different spots in the room.
- Sound Quality: The built-in speakers on TVs are often not great. You might want to add a soundbar or external speakers for better sound.
- Smart Features: Many TVs have smart features. They let you stream movies and TV shows. The speed and ease of use of these features can vary.
